Do I need WiFi at home if I have unlimited data?
While unlimited data plans make the technology less necessary for phones, many home devices, from a MacBook to an Amazon Echo, still use Wi-Fi to connect to the internet. Wi-Fi also helps fill in gaps in some office buildings and homes that have spotty cellphone coverage.
Is it better to use WiFi or mobile data?
Most of the time, WiFi is cheaper, more reliable, and faster for anything you need to do online. The only major benefit to Mobile Data is portability for access in areas without a landline internet connection.

How many GB is a 2 hour movie?
High definition (HD) videos, on the other hand, use 3 GB per hour. And 4K Ultra HD streams use up to 7 GB per hour of video. This means you’ll use around 2 GB to stream a two-hour SD movie, 6 GB to stream the HD version or 14 GB for the 4K stream.
How many hours does it take to use 1GB of data?
Mobile Data Limits. A 1GB data plan will allow you to browse the internet for around 12 hours, to stream 200 songs or to watch 2 hours of standard-definition video.
How do you calculate data usage?
How We Calculate Data?
- One web page visit = 1MB.
- One email with attachment = 3MB.
- One song (uploaded or downloaded) = 5.7MB.
- One hour of online gaming = 20MB.
- One hour of streaming audio = 42MB.
- One hour of streaming high resolution video = 353MB.
- One email (text only) = 0.035MB.
- One photo (uploaded or downloaded) = 3MB.

Is there a way to get unlimited hotspot?
There are no unlimited mobile hotspot device plans (yup, you read that right—you’ll have to use a cell phone plan like we mentioned earlier if you’re interested in getting unlimited data). All data-only hotspot plans limit the amount of data you can use.
